Performance, power and 0-100 km/h
2024 Ford Edge ST-Line 2.0 EcoBoost has the quicker recorded 0-100 km/h time at 7.0 seconds, compared with 9.2 seconds for 2024 SEAT Tarraco 1.5 TSI 150 Xcellence. 2024 Ford Edge ST-Line 2.0 EcoBoost has the higher listed output at 250 hp; 2024 SEAT Tarraco 1.5 TSI 150 Xcellence is rated at 150 hp, a difference of 100 hp. The torque figures follow 2024 Ford Edge ST-Line 2.0 EcoBoost at 373 Nm and 2024 SEAT Tarraco 1.5 TSI 150 Xcellence at 250 Nm. These figures describe straight-line potential only; they do not establish braking performance, ride quality, steering response or durability under repeated hard use.
Range, battery, charging and efficiency
2024 SEAT Tarraco 1.5 TSI 150 Xcellence has the lower recorded consumption at 7.2 L/100km; 2024 Ford Edge ST-Line 2.0 EcoBoost is listed at 9.4 L/100km. Test cycle, temperature, wheel size and charging conditions can materially affect these results, so only figures measured on the same basis should be treated as directly comparable.
Dimensions, cargo space and towing
2024 Ford Edge ST-Line 2.0 EcoBoost provides the larger quoted cargo volume: 602 litres versus 230 litres, a difference of 372 litres. 2024 Ford Edge ST-Line 2.0 EcoBoost is 43 mm longer overall. Exterior size is not a benefit by itself: a longer body may create useful room, but cargo shape, rear-seat space and ease of parking still require a physical inspection.
Price and overall assessment
2024 SEAT Tarraco 1.5 TSI 150 Xcellence has the lower listed starting price at $35,500, compared with $40,135 for 2024 Ford Edge ST-Line 2.0 EcoBoost. 2024 Ford Edge ST-Line 2.0 EcoBoost leads in more of the shared headline fields, but that is not a universal verdict: a buyer should weight price, performance, range and utility rather than simply count category wins. The assessment is based on the specifications shown here; it is not presented as a two-car road test.
